Dan Barrett was the editor of Mediaweek and is a longtime media industry commentator & critic. He writes the Always Be Watching email newsletter. Former media roles include: SBS, iSentia, and Mediacom. He was one of Australia's first podcasters and is passionate about building communities around media.
